Craig Howes is the founder and editor of African Safari Mag, a decision-stage publication focused on helping travellers understand how African safaris actually work, beyond marketing and brochure promises.
He has spent years travelling across Southern and East Africa, experiencing a wide range of safari styles, from high-end private concessions and remote fly-in camps to overland and self-drive safaris.
His work focuses on trade-offs, expectations, and decision clarity: helping readers choose the right safari for them, rather than simply the most popular or expensive option.
African Safari Mag operates independently of tour operators and booking platforms, with a strong emphasis on experience-led insight, conservation realities, and long-term trust.
